    Cabinet Approves Forest Land for Four Hydropower Projects and Sanctions New Civil Service Rules!

    The Cabinet has made four major decisions, including clearing national forest land for multiple hydropower projects, greenlighting the 16th amendment to the Civil Service Rules, and forming a new ad-hoc committee for the Nepal Red Cross Society.

    Cabinet Approves Forest Land for Four Hydropower Projects and Sanctions New Civil Service Rules!

    During a meeting held at Singha Durbar on Tuesday, the Council of Ministers finalized four significant decisions, as shared by Government Spokesperson and Minister for Education and Sports, Sasmit Pokharel. In a major boost to the energy sector, the government officially approved the use of national forest areas for the development of four hydropower projects: the Lower Arun, Lower Nyadi Khola, Hunsar Khola, and Tadi Khola Hydropower Projects. Additionally, the Cabinet gave its nod to the 16th amendment of the Civil Service Rules, 2083. On the organizational front, the government decided to establish a nine-member ad-hoc committee for the Nepal Red Cross Society, to be chaired by Bishal Kumar Bhandari of Dolakha. Lastly, Minister Pokharel informed that the Cabinet has formally accepted the investigation report submitted by the committee formed to study and probe matters concerning former Home Minister and Member of Parliament, Sudan Gurung.
